Norfolk Uncovered is a series of short documentaries about the less-known and less-obvious relics and ruins of the county of Norfolk, in the United Kingdom.
This episode focuses on the former railway line between the once bustling terminus of Norwich City Station and the railway town of Melton Constable, once dubbed "the Crewe of Norfolk".
Narrated By: Mike Richmond, with additional narration by John Batley and Stu McPherson of the Friends of Norwich City Station (FoNCS).
